Watchfire Wins Top Honor of Best Security Company, Sweeping Three out of Five SC Magazine Awards at RSA Security Conference

 

JavaScriptSearch
Friday, February 9, 2007; 03:08 AM

With a whos who of the worlds top security experts and vendors gathered at this weeks RSA Conference, Watchfire® and its market-leading web application security solution AppScan® secured the top honor in the SC Magazine Awards. Watchfire was recognized with the Excellence Award for Best Security Company at the 10th Annual SC Magazine Awards gala on February 6, 2007. The Best Security Company honor capped an impressive evening for Watchfire, after AppScan had already won two awards with recognition as the Best SME Security Solution and the Best Regulatory Compliance Solution.

AppScan was the only product to win three awards, and was also recognized as a Readers Choice finalist in two other categories. AppScan was the only application vulnerability solution recognized among the finalists for the Best Audit/Vulnerability Assessment Solution, as well as the Best Managed Security Services categories. The winning entries were chosen by a judging panel of 17 chief information security officers at major corporations. Winners were recognized during SC Magazines U.S. awards ceremony in San Francisco, held in conjunction with the recent RSA Conference, the worlds leading information security event.

The Excellence Awards:

From among 350 companies nominated for the SC Magazine Excellence Awards, Watchfire was selected as the winner for three of the five Excellence Awards given out this year. The judging panel consisted of 17 security industry analysts and chief information security officers at major corporations--including eBay, Oracle, Forrester Research, Frost and Sullivan and Deloitte & Touche.

  • Winner Best Security Company: Watchfire was selected as the Best Security Company based upon the strength of the AppScan product line, customer base, Watchfires customer service and support, its security teams research and development, the overall company growth and solvency, technology innovation and more.
  • Winner Best SME Security Solution: AppScan was chosen as the Best SME Security Solution based upon evaluation of AppScan as a leading solution during the last year, having helped to strengthen the IT security industrys continued evolution. AppScan uniquely helps small and medium sized businesses understand and act upon web security vulnerabilities foundsimplifying the remediation process for developers, even those with little or no security expertise.
  • Winner Best Regulatory Compliance Solution: AppScan was recognized as the Best Regulatory Compliance Solution based upon assessment of its ability to help organizations comply with specific regulatory requirements, particularly in the healthcare, financial services and government markets.

Readers Trust Awards:

Judged upon the opinions of end-users and security professionals who read SC Magazine, voters recognized Watchfire and AppScan as the only web application security vendor among finalists for either of the following Readers Trust awards.

  • Finalist Best Managed Security Services: Watchfires hosted offering of AppScan OnDemand was recognized among the top providers in the industry across all managed security services, positioning the web application security solution as one of the top five service offerings among a class that ranged from email security to intrusion prevention.
  • Finalist Best Audit/Vulnerability Assessment Solution: With analyst reports showing web application security as the fastest growing segment of the entire Security and Vulnerability Management marketplace, Watchfire was recognized as the only vendor in the segment among the five finalists.
